How to Grow Audience on Spotify

Updated: Jul 15

To grow your audience on Spotify, focus on creating authentic connections with listeners and leveraging the platform's features strategically. Building a dedicated fanbase requires consistent effort, effective promotion, and a deep understanding of your target audience.

Optimize Your Profile

Your Spotify profile is your digital calling card. Ensure it's visually appealing and accurately represents your brand. Use high-quality images, engaging bios, and links to your social media. Consider adding a Spotify Canvas, these looping videos can enhance the listening experience and keep users engaged. Additionally, make sure your discography is well-organized, with playlists that showcase your best work and influences. This isn't just about aesthetics; a well-curated profile can turn casual listeners into loyal fans.

Leverage Playlists

Playlists are among the most powerful tools on Spotify. Getting your songs featured in popular playlists can significantly increase your visibility. Start by creating your own playlists that include your tracks alongside songs from similar artists. Share these playlists on social media and encourage your fans to follow them. Simultaneously, research independent curators and submit your music for consideration in their playlists. Engage with these curators by sharing their playlists and promoting their work, creating a mutually beneficial relationship. Engage with Your Audience

Building an audience is about more than just the music; it's about the relationship you cultivate with your fans. Use social media platforms to interact directly with your listeners. Share behind-the-scenes content, ask for their opinions on new music, and respond to their comments. You can also run contests or challenges that encourage fan participation. Consider hosting live Q&A sessions or performances on platforms like Instagram or TikTok to create a more personal connection, drawing listeners back to your Spotify page.

Collaborate with Other Artists

Collaboration can open doors to new audiences. Partnering with artists who have a similar or larger following can introduce your music to potential fans who may never have discovered you otherwise. This could be through co-writing songs, featuring on each other's tracks, or even collaborating on social media. Remember, it's about genuine partnerships, work with artists whose music resonates with yours to create something authentic and appealing. Engaging with other artists also fosters a sense of community, which is essential in the independent music scene.
